Bush or no bush?

This year, my 6-year-old is asking - well, he's actually begging - for a Christmas tree.
The question was inevitable so I should have had a plan, but I don't. And in a certain way, I'm not totally against it either. After all, the tree doesn't really have any religious meaning and the thought of having a beautifully decorated tree to light up our house during the darkest season of the year, is quite tempting actually.
But then again, wouldn't a tree steal the Chanukkiah's thunder in a way? Even if I chanukkize it?
